Sorts Of Laser Eye Surgeries



Discovering the world of laser eye surgical procedures opens a series of alternatives tailored to deal with different vision requirements.

One of the most usual kinds of laser eye surgeries include:
- LASIK (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is).
- P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y).
- SMILE (Little Incision Lenticule Extraction).

LASIK is a prominent choice for remedying n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ism by improving the cornea making use of a laser.

PRK includes removing the outer layer of the cornea before improving it with a laser, making it ideal for clients with thin corneas or particular corneal irregularities.

SMILE is a minimally invasive procedure where a little piece of cells is removed from the cornea to fix refractive errors.

Each kind of laser eye surgical treatment has its own benefits and factors to consider, so speaking with your eye treatment professional is crucial in identifying the most ideal option for your details requirements. Conveniences and Dangers of Procedure



When taking into consideration laser vision Correction, it's necessary to consider the advantages versus the potential threats related to the treatment.

The primary advantage of laser vision Correction is boosted vision without the requirement for glasses or call lenses. This can bring about better convenience, increased confidence, and a far better quality of life. Additionally, lots of people experience enhanced visual clarity and sharper focus following the procedure.

Nonetheless, it's important to acknowledge the dangers entailed. While laser vision Correction is generally risk-free, there's a small chance of issues such as dry eyes, glare, halos, or even under or overcorrection of vision. In unusual instances, more serious difficulties like infection or vision loss can happen.

It is very important to discuss these dangers with your eye treatment company and thoroughly consider your individual situation prior to proceeding with the treatment.
